Meter Reader Job Summary

Our utility company is looking for a Meter Reader to join our field team. In this role, your tasks involve reading and recording meter data along your route. You must have some computer skills to read this data with a handheld device or enter it into our computer system manually. Since every building is different, you should feel comfortable working indoors or outdoors with minimal disruption. Our company does provide technical and safety training, but you must take an aptitude test to demonstrate your ability to read meter data and compare numbers. All applicants must also submit to a drug test and background check.

Meter Reader Duties and Responsibilities

  • Read utility meters along your route
  • Record meter reads and trouble codes using a clipboard, iPad, or handheld computer
  • Read utility maps to locate meters and other components
  • Inspect meter and connections, reporting anything that may indicate illegal activities or safety hazards

Meter Reader Requirements and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ED certificate
  • Valid driver's license and clean driving record
  • Ability to work in various weather conditions
  • Basic math and computer skills
  • Physical stamina to stand, bend, and stoop as necessary
